需求分析:
基于SSM技术设计实现一个化妆品销售网站, 支持商家在线售卖化妆品, 整个网站设计采用mysql, 该网站主要分为前后台两个设计, 前台用户面向普通用户, 普通用户可以登录注册, 按照分类查看化妆品列表, 查看详情, 并支持多个选择的商品, 并能加入购物车, 然后付款下订单, 后台管理员能够对整个系统进行管理, 主要包括化妆品分类的管理与分类下的化妆品商品管理, 并支持所有订单的信息维护。
项目介绍:
化妆品网站是一个基于SSM,采用B/C模式,采用B/S架构,基于MVC模式的Java EE技术开发的一个简约的网上购物平台。
网站分为两大模块,分别是前台模块和后台模块。
其中前台模块分别有:用户管理、商品展示、购物车管理、订单管理。后台模块:分类管理、用户管理、订单管理。其中实现了添加、删除、修改、查询化妆品等功能。
项目技术:
MySQL、JSP、SpringMVC、Spring、Mybatis、JavaBean、JavaScript、JSTL、HTML、JDK新特性等技术。
数据库设计:
基于SSM化妆品销售商城网站-数据库表admin
设计如下
字段 | 类型 | 备注 |
---|---|---|
id | int(11) | ‘管理员id’ |
name | varchar(255) | ‘管理员用户名’ |
password | varchar(255) | ‘管理员密码’ |
基于SSM化妆品销售商城网站-数据库表category
设计如下
字段 | 类型 | 备注 |
---|---|---|
id | int(11) | ‘唯一索引ID’ |
name | varchar(255) | ‘分类名’ |
img_url | varchar(255) | ‘分类详情图地址’ |
基于SSM化妆品销售商城网站-数据库表orders
设计如下
字段 | 类型 | 备注 |
---|---|---|
id | int(11) | ‘唯一索引id’ |
order_code | varchar(255) | ‘订单号’ |
address | varchar(255) | ‘收货地址’ |
receiver | varchar(255) | ‘收货人姓名’ |
phone | varchar(255) | ‘手机号码’ |
user_message | varchar(255) | ‘用户备注的信息’ |
create_date datetime | int(11) | ‘订单创建时间’ |
pay_date datetime | varchar(255) | ‘订单支付时间’ |
delivery_date datetime | ‘发货日期’ | |
confirm_date datetime | ‘确认收货日期’ | |
user_id | ‘对应的用户id’ | |
status | ‘订单状态’ |
运行环境:
jdk1.8、tomcat8.5、mysql5.6、IDEA
项目截图:
基于SSM化妆品销售商城网站-前台登录页
基于SSM化妆品销售商城网站-前台首页
基于SSM化妆品销售商城网站-前台购物页
基于SSM化妆品销售商城网站-我得订单
基于SSM化妆品销售商城网站-购物车
基于SSM化妆品销售商城网站-后台登录页面
基于SSM化妆品销售商城网站-后台管理-分类管理
基于SSM化妆品销售商城网站-后台管理-用户管理
基于SSM化妆品销售商城网站-后台管理-订单管理
注意事项:
本站所有源码仅供参考学习,请勿用于违法用途,否侧因此造成的一切后果本站不承担!
本站所发布的全部内容源于互联网搬运,仅限于小范围内传播学习和案例参考!
请在下载后24小时内删除,如果有侵权之处请第一时间联系我们删除!